I ate PowerBar Gel Blasts on the run. Four at mile 6 and three at mile 12. I was going to have two more at mile 15 but I couldn't muster it up. And I ended up being kinda hungry by the end of the run. I had my four water bottle belt on me. I didn't drink too much heading north. Only one bottle but the other three were used in the second half. I had two bottles left at halfway so I used 1 for each 3 miles. At this point, I was even using them to cool me off. Putting a little bit of them over my head and down my back.
I saw that 3 miles left, I could beat my previous best 18 mile run time of 3:00 even. I couldn't believe it. I had 35 minutes to run 3 miles. Then at 2 miles left, I still have 25 minutes to spare. I figured that even if I ran these last 2 miles at 12:30 minutes per mile, I would still have 3 hours but I knew I wouldn't be doing that. Then again, the last mile is pretty much all uphill.
